    1,525 Nigerians Were Killed In six Weeks

    In the first six weeks of 2021, no fewer than 1, 525 persons have died across the country due to recurrent insurgent crisis.     A Look At High Profile School Abduction Cases In Nigeria

    In April 2014, the Nigerian government condemned the kidnapping of 276 girls from their school dormitory in Chibok, Borno State. Six years after, the Nigerian government again has condemned the abduction of 317 schoolgirls from a Government Girls Science Secondary School in Jangebe, Zamfara State.     BokoHaram: In 10 Years, over 34,000 Nigerians Have Been Killed

    Data obtained from Nigeria Security Tracker has shown that a total of 34,579 Nigerians have died as a result of the insecurity threat posed by the jihadist group, Boko Haram.
